The Little Kitchen is located in Boston, United Kingdom on Waterfall Plaza, Bank St. The Little Kitchen is rated 4.8 out of 5 in the category breakfast restaurant in United Kingdom.

Had a excellent experience, really nice food, would definitely recommend the Cuban burger. The staff were friendly. Only comment I would say, they never came back to check if we wanted dessert so we ended up leaving without one. Definitely worth a visit.

Had morning coffee there yesterday. Clean, good service, very tasty vegan cake. Also, important these days, details taken for track & trace. My personal opinion is if they are doing ‘track & trace’ they are more likely to be doing the other things required to keep us all safe.
